ปฏิทินตารางนัด


0 สมาชิก และ 1 บุคคลทั่วไป กำลังดูหัวข้อนี้

24 พ.ค. 67 , 09:38:36
อ่าน 496 ครั้ง

Un

ปฏิทินตารางนัด
« เมื่อ: 24 พ.ค. 67 , 09:38:36 »
มีตารางที่เก็บข้อมูลวันนัด ดังนี้
    วันที่       ประเภทการนัด
1/6/2567     เจาะเลือด
3/6/2567     พบแพทย์
4/7/2567     ถอนฟัน
มีแนวคิดหรือวิธีนำข้อมูลมาทำในรูปแบบปฏิทินมั้ยครับ
โดยแสดงข้อมูลในปฏิทินเป็นประเภทการนัด จำนวน
ขอบคุณครับ   

 

25 พ.ค. 67 , 21:02:36
ตอบกลับ #1

PichaiTC

: ปฏิทินตารางนัด
« ตอบกลับ #1 เมื่อ: 25 พ.ค. 67 , 21:02:36 »
แนวทางคือสร้าง Control/object ขึ้นมา ให้เป็นรูปร่างปฏิทินตามต้องการ แล้ว ใช้ DLookup/Query ดึงข้อมูลมาแสดง
เช่น
สร้างกล่อง Control Year, Control Month, Label Day 1-31, Control Day 1 - 31
เมื่อระบุ Year & Month แล้ว control Day 1 ไป query ว่ามีค่า วันที่ตามนี้ใน table หรือไม่ ถ้ามีก็แสดงขึ้นมา
I am Excel NaNa
 

26 พ.ค. 67 , 11:12:23
ตอบกลับ #2
: ปฏิทินตารางนัด
« ตอบกลับ #2 เมื่อ: 26 พ.ค. 67 , 11:12:23 »
ใช้ command object และระบุ caption ตามวันที่ของเดือนนั้นๆ แล้วคิวรี่ข้อมูลขึ้นมาแสดงครับ

 

04 มิ.ย. 67 , 13:27:02
ตอบกลับ #3

Un

: ปฏิทินตารางนัด
« ตอบกลับ #3 เมื่อ: 04 มิ.ย. 67 , 13:27:02 »
แนวทางคือสร้าง Control/object ขึ้นมา ให้เป็นรูปร่างปฏิทินตามต้องการ แล้ว ใช้ DLookup/Query ดึงข้อมูลมาแสดง
เช่น
สร้างกล่อง Control Year, Control Month, Label Day 1-31, Control Day 1 - 31
เมื่อระบุ Year & Month แล้ว control Day 1 ไป query ว่ามีค่า วันที่ตามนี้ใน table หรือไม่ ถ้ามีก็แสดงขึ้นมา
เพิ่งกลับมาครับ เดี๋ยวจะลองดูตามแบบที่ อาจารย์แนะนำครับ

ใช้ command object และระบุ caption ตามวันที่ของเดือนนั้นๆ แล้วคิวรี่ข้อมูลขึ้นมาแสดงครับ
ไม่ได้ต้องการแบบเป็นปุ่มแล้วกดครับ ให้มันแสดงรายการเลยครับ

 

07 มิ.ย. 67 , 09:30:32
ตอบกลับ #4

Un

: ปฏิทินตารางนัด
« ตอบกลับ #4 เมื่อ: 07 มิ.ย. 67 , 09:30:32 »
แนวทางคือสร้าง Control/object ขึ้นมา ให้เป็นรูปร่างปฏิทินตามต้องการ แล้ว ใช้ DLookup/Query ดึงข้อมูลมาแสดง
เช่น
สร้างกล่อง Control Year, Control Month, Label Day 1-31, Control Day 1 - 31
เมื่อระบุ Year & Month แล้ว control Day 1 ไป query ว่ามีค่า วันที่ตามนี้ใน table หรือไม่ ถ้ามีก็แสดงขึ้นมา
control Day 1 ไป query ขั้นตอนนี้มีวิธีการทำมั้ยครับ
ตอนนี้ ผมยังหาวิธี ทำเป็นปฏิทินธรรมดาไม่ได้เลยครับ

 

07 มิ.ย. 67 , 11:01:22
ตอบกลับ #5

UnKnown

: ปฏิทินตารางนัด
« ตอบกลับ #5 เมื่อ: 07 มิ.ย. 67 , 11:01:22 »
ค้นเจอเว็บนอกมีไฟล์แจกด้วยลองดูครับ

https://msaccessgurus.com/tool/CalendarMaker.htm#Download
:ninja:     ลองคิด,ลองทำแนวคนไม่เก่งแอคเซส
หมายเหตุ เพื่อความปลอดภัยโปรดสำรองข้อมูลใว้ก่อนการแก้ไข
 
โพสต์นี้ได้รับคำขอบคุณจาก: Un

07 มิ.ย. 67 , 14:30:17
ตอบกลับ #6

Un

: ปฏิทินตารางนัด
« ตอบกลับ #6 เมื่อ: 07 มิ.ย. 67 , 14:30:17 »
ค้นเจอเว็บนอกมีไฟล์แจกด้วยลองดูครับ


ผมก็หาไฟล์ตัวอย่างอยู่ จะได้ไม่ต้องคิด แต่หาเป็นภาษาไทยเลยไม่เจอ ขอบคุณอาจารย์มากครับ

 

11 มิ.ย. 67 , 14:51:47
ตอบกลับ #7

PichaiTC

: ปฏิทินตารางนัด
« ตอบกลับ #7 เมื่อ: 11 มิ.ย. 67 , 14:51:47 »
ตัวอย่างไฟล์ Access ครับ
ผมทำไว้แค่นิดหน่อยนะครับ ลองดูเป็นตัวอย่าง แล้วไปทำต่อตามต้องการเองนะครับ
I am Excel NaNa
 

12 มิ.ย. 67 , 08:52:54
ตอบกลับ #8

Un

: ปฏิทินตารางนัด
« ตอบกลับ #8 เมื่อ: 12 มิ.ย. 67 , 08:52:54 »
อาจารย์พิชัยครับ ผมทำมาเหมือนอาจารย์ แทบจะ 99%
ต่างกันตรงวิธิอาจารย์ง่ายกว่า ผมคิดเยอะไปหน่อย
ตอนนี้ติดตรงที่อาจารย์ Dlookup ถ้าวันนั้นมันมี มากกว่า 1 รายการ
มันจะโชว์รายการเดียว กำลังหาวิธีให้มันโชว์ ทุกรายการครับ

 

12 มิ.ย. 67 , 16:31:00
ตอบกลับ #9

PichaiTC

: ปฏิทินตารางนัด
« ตอบกลับ #9 เมื่อ: 12 มิ.ย. 67 , 16:31:00 »
กรณีมีหลายรายการ ต้องการแสดงทั้งหมด
ที่ผมคิดคือ ควรสร้าง Function ที่ Query ทุก record มา วน loop เพื่อ ต่อ text ก่อนหยอดลง textbox
I am Excel NaNa
 

12 มิ.ย. 67 , 18:18:38
ตอบกลับ #10

Un

: ปฏิทินตารางนัด
« ตอบกลับ #10 เมื่อ: 12 มิ.ย. 67 , 18:18:38 »
กรณีมีหลายรายการ ต้องการแสดงทั้งหมด
ที่ผมคิดคือ ควรสร้าง Function ที่ Query ทุก record มา วน loop เพื่อ ต่อ text ก่อนหยอดลง textbox
ผมเขียนไม่เป็นครับอาจารย์ กำลังลองผิดลองถูกอยู่ครับ

 


บอร์ดเรียนรู้ Access สำหรับคนไทย


 

Sitemap 1 2 3 4 5